summ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--editors/gedit2/Makefile3
-rw-r--r--editors/gedit2/pkg-plist2
-rw-r--r--games/gnome-games/Makefile2
-rw-r--r--games/gnome-games/pkg-plist2
-rw-r--r--games/gnomegames2/Makefile2
-rw-r--r--games/gnomegames2/pkg-plist2
-rw-r--r--graphics/gpdf/pkg-plist2
-rw-r--r--mail/evolution/Makefile3
-rw-r--r--mail/evolution/pkg-plist2
9 files changed, 16 insertions, 4 deletions
diff --git a/editors/gedit2/Makefile b/editors/gedit2/Makefile
index fa73a0cdb..a35a0b56b 100644
--- a/editors/gedit2/Makefile
+++ b/editors/gedit2/Makefile
@@ -7,6 +7,7 @@
PORTNAME= gedit2
PORTVERSION= 2.7.90
+PORTREVISION= 1
CATEGORIES= editors gnome
MASTER_SITES= ${MASTER_SITE_GNOME}
MASTER_SITE_SUBDIR= sources/${PORTNAME:S/2$//}/2.7
@@ -24,7 +25,7 @@ INSTALLS_SHLIB= yes
USE_GMAKE= yes
USE_LIBTOOL_VER=15
USE_GNOME= gnomeprefix gnomehack intlhack gnomehier \
- libgnomeprintui libgnomeui eel2 gtksourceview
+ libgnomeprintui libgnomeui eel2 gtksourceview desktopfileutils
CONFIGURE_ENV= CPPFLAGS="-I${LOCALBASE}/include" \
LDFLAGS="-L${LOCALBASE}/lib"
PLIST_SUB= VERSION="2.6"
diff --git a/editors/gedit2/pkg-plist b/editors/gedit2/pkg-plist
index b524d02c7..6603df895 100644
--- a/editors/gedit2/pkg-plist
+++ b/editors/gedit2/pkg-plist
@@ -52,6 +52,7 @@ libdata/bonobo/servers/GNOME_Gedit.server
libdata/pkgconfig/gedit-%%VERSION%%.pc
share/gnome/application-registry/gedit.applications
share/gnome/applications/gedit.desktop
+@exec update-desktop-database > /dev/null || /usr/bin/true
share/gnome/gedit-2/glade/docinfo.glade2
share/gnome/gedit-2/glade/gedit-encodings-dialog.glade2
share/gnome/gedit-2/glade/gedit-preferences.glade2
@@ -274,3 +275,4 @@ share/locale/zh_TW/LC_MESSAGES/gedit-%%VERSION%%.mo
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/gedit/gedit-zh_CN.omf 2>/dev/null || /usr/bin/true
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/gedit/gedit-zh_HK.omf 2>/dev/null || /usr/bin/true
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/gedit/gedit-zh_TW.omf 2>/dev/null || /usr/bin/true
+@unexec update-desktop-database > /dev/null || /usr/bin/true
diff --git a/games/gnome-games/Makefile b/games/gnome-games/Makefile
index b07edf3b0..39a2a10d8 100644
--- a/games/gnome-games/Makefile
+++ b/games/gnome-games/Makefile
@@ -23,7 +23,7 @@ USE_X_PREFIX= yes
USE_GMAKE= yes
USE_REINPLACE= yes
USE_GNOME= gnomeprefix gnomehack gnomehier intlhack libgnomeui \
- librsvg2
+ librsvg2 desktopfileutils
USE_LIBTOOL_VER=15
CONFIGURE_ENV= CPPFLAGS="-I${LOCALBASE}/include" \
LDFLAGS="-L${LOCALBASE}/lib"
diff --git a/games/gnome-games/pkg-plist b/games/gnome-games/pkg-plist
index 84e035844..5a70c1402 100644
--- a/games/gnome-games/pkg-plist
+++ b/games/gnome-games/pkg-plist
@@ -82,6 +82,7 @@ share/gnome/applications/iagno.desktop
share/gnome/applications/mahjongg.desktop
share/gnome/applications/same-gnome.desktop
share/gnome/applications/sol.desktop
+@exec update-desktop-database > /dev/null || /usr/bin/true
share/gnome/blackjack/Ameristar.rules
share/gnome/blackjack/Atlantic_City.rules
share/gnome/blackjack/Vegas_Downtown.rules
@@ -800,3 +801,4 @@ share/locale/zh_TW/LC_MESSAGES/gnome-games.mo
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/gnome-games/iagno-C.omf 2>/dev/null || /usr/bin/true
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/gnome-games/mahjongg-C.omf 2>/dev/null || /usr/bin/true
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/gnome-games/same-gnome-C.omf 2>/dev/null || /usr/bin/true
+@unexec update-desktop-database > /dev/null || /usr/bin/true
diff --git a/games/gnomegames2/Makefile b/games/gnomegames2/Makefile
index b07edf3b0..39a2a10d8 100644
--- a/games/gnomegames2/Makefile
+++ b/games/gnomegames2/Makefile
@@ -23,7 +23,7 @@ USE_X_PREFIX= yes
USE_GMAKE= yes
USE_REINPLACE= yes
USE_GNOME= gnomeprefix gnomehack gnomehier intlhack libgnomeui \
- librsvg2
+ librsvg2 desktopfileutils
USE_LIBTOOL_VER=15
CONFIGURE_ENV= CPPFLAGS="-I${LOCALBASE}/include" \
LDFLAGS="-L${LOCALBASE}/lib"
diff --git a/games/gnomegames2/pkg-plist b/games/gnomegames2/pkg-plist
index 84e035844..5a70c1402 100644
--- a/games/gnomegames2/pkg-plist
+++ b/games/gnomegames2/pkg-plist
@@ -82,6 +82,7 @@ share/gnome/applications/iagno.desktop
share/gnome/applications/mahjongg.desktop
share/gnome/applications/same-gnome.desktop
share/gnome/applications/sol.desktop
+@exec update-desktop-database > /dev/null || /usr/bin/true
share/gnome/blackjack/Ameristar.rules
share/gnome/blackjack/Atlantic_City.rules
share/gnome/blackjack/Vegas_Downtown.rules
@@ -800,3 +801,4 @@ share/locale/zh_TW/LC_MESSAGES/gnome-games.mo
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/gnome-games/iagno-C.omf 2>/dev/null || /usr/bin/true
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/gnome-games/mahjongg-C.omf 2>/dev/null || /usr/bin/true
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/gnome-games/same-gnome-C.omf 2>/dev/null || /usr/bin/true
+@unexec update-desktop-database > /dev/null || /usr/bin/true
diff --git a/graphics/gpdf/pkg-plist b/graphics/gpdf/pkg-plist
index 082964bf6..15d68f93c 100644
--- a/graphics/gpdf/pkg-plist
+++ b/graphics/gpdf/pkg-plist
@@ -6,6 +6,7 @@ libdata/bonobo/servers/GNOME_PDF.server
libexec/gnome-pdf-viewer
share/gnome/application-registry/gpdf.applications
share/gnome/applications/gpdf.desktop
+@exec update-desktop-database > /dev/null || /usr/bin/true
share/gnome/gnome-2.0/ui/gpdf-control-ui.xml
share/gnome/gnome-2.0/ui/gpdf-window-ui.xml
share/gnome/gpdf/glade/gpdf-print-progress-dialog.glade
@@ -110,3 +111,4 @@ share/locale/zh_TW/LC_MESSAGES/gpdf.mo
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/gpdf/gpdf-C.omf 2>/dev/null || /usr/bin/true
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/gpdf/gpdf-de.omf 2>/dev/null || /usr/bin/true
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/gpdf/gpdf-es.omf 2>/dev/null || /usr/bin/true
+@unexec update-desktop-database > /dev/null || /usr/bin/true
diff --git a/mail/evolution/Makefile b/mail/evolution/Makefile
index fdd3a26b1..78f2612cc 100644
--- a/mail/evolution/Makefile
+++ b/mail/evolution/Makefile
@@ -7,6 +7,7 @@
PORTNAME= evolution
PORTVERSION= 1.5.92.1
+PORTREVISION= 1
CATEGORIES= mail gnome
MASTER_SITES= ${MASTER_SITE_GNOME}
MASTER_SITE_SUBDIR= sources/${PORTNAME}/1.5
@@ -23,7 +24,7 @@ USE_GMAKE= yes
USE_BISON= yes
USE_X_PREFIX= yes
USE_GNOME= gnomeprefix gnomehack intlhack evolutiondataserver gal2 \
- gtkhtml3
+ gtkhtml3 desktopfileutils
USE_REINPLACE= yes
USE_LIBTOOL_VER=15
CONFIGURE_ARGS= --enable-nss=yes \
diff --git a/mail/evolution/pkg-plist b/mail/evolution/pkg-plist
index afc46c459..84e335d19 100644
--- a/mail/evolution/pkg-plist
+++ b/mail/evolution/pkg-plist
@@ -303,6 +303,7 @@ libexec/evolution/%%VERSION%%/evolution-addressbook-export
libexec/evolution/%%VERSION%%/evolution-alarm-notify
libexec/evolution/%%VERSION%%/killev
share/gnome/applications/evolution-%%VERSION%%.desktop
+@exec update-desktop-database > /dev/null || /usr/bin/true
share/gnome/evolution/%%VERSION%%/addresstypes.xml
share/gnome/evolution/%%VERSION%%/default/C/mail/local/Inbox
share/gnome/evolution/%%VERSION%%/ecps/medbook.ecps
@@ -560,3 +561,4 @@ share/locale/zh_TW/LC_MESSAGES/evolution-%%VERSION%%.mo
@dirrm include/evolution-%%VERSION%%/camel
@dirrm include/evolution-%%VERSION%%
@unexec scrollkeeper-uninstall -q %D/share/gnome/omf/evolution/evolution-%%VERSION%%-C.omf 2>/dev/null || /usr/bin/true
+@unexec update-desktop-database > /dev/null || /usr/bin/true